What to remember from the video comprehension:

More than 500 bills restricting the rights of LGBTQ+ people have been introduced across the country in 2023, 77 of those have been passed, impacting education, healthcare.

Examples:

Tennessee: 5 anti LGBTQ laws passed in 2023, including the first-in-the-nation attempt to ban drag performances in the presence of minors. It has been ruled unconstitutional by a federal judge.

North Dakota: 10 anti LGBTQ laws passed in 2023, one of the highest amounts in the nation. Restrictions have been passed on healthcare and identification, but one aspect that has drawn attention involves public libraries. North Dakota’s legislature has prohibited public libraries from maintaining sexually explicit material. This takes the book-ban initiative targeting queer, racial content and codifies it.

Florida: 4 anti LGBTQ laws passed in 2023 + strong Ron De Santis anti-LGBTQ rhetorics making the headlines. The state passed a law banning gender-affirming care for minors, thus criminalizing it. It discourages acts of social transitioning, like using different pronouns. But it also makes gender-affirming care a condition for child protective services to take a minor away from their parents.

A lot of these laws are facing legal challenges right and are even paused by courts.
